I recently took apart our backwards clock that has hung broken on the wall for over a year. It is backwards, I couldn’t figure out how to get backwards replacement parts. I discovered that the problem was with the glass cover pressing on the hands too much stopping them moving. Which would explain why the clock would start again if I tapped the glass. So I ordered a new clock movement and I plan to swap their hands when it arrives.
